Passenger's Side Window Issues
 
Hello everyone,

So I went to wash my Z today, I put up the top and the windows (I drive an 05 vert), and proceeded with the wash. After washing the car I noticed that my passenger side window wouldn't go down when I pressed driver side control switch. I tried the passenger side control switch, and no luck either.

Of course my first thought was that the electric motor went out; however, when I got home I tried putting the top down and both windows went down without issue. (For those of you that aren't aware, when you initiate the roof down sequence by pressing the top down switch the windows automatically roll down.)

So now I know that the electric motor is still working, but I have no clue what the issue is with the window control switches. I also inserted the key into the driver's side door and held it at unlock/lock to open/close the windows and this worked without issue.

Any help would be appreciated.

jv350z May 3, 2016 07:13 PM

window lock button (whatever it's called) on the driver side

Speertjuhh May 3, 2016 08:20 PM


Originally Posted by jv350z (Post 10755855)
window lock button (whatever it's called) on the driver side

Yup this was it. I don't think I have ever used this button in my 4 years of owning the car, I feel incredibly stupid. Thanks for your help
